Elite colleges under pressure: Trump wields federal funding to redefine academic autonomy
Posted
In a sweeping shift, top U.S. universities are yielding to pressure from the Trump administration, trading billions in federal research funding for compliance with political mandates. From Columbia’s $200 million penalty to Penn’s ideological concessions, the battle over academic freedom intensifies as colleges weigh financial survival against the erosion of institutional autonomy and intellectual independence.
